Today’s Scripture: But the person who loves God is the one God knows and cares for. 1 Corinthians 8:3 NLT Tyndale
We have the capacity to love or be “in love” don’t we? Have you ever experienced this in your flesh? You love someone but you are not IN love with them? Are you IN LOVE with God? There were many years I knew I loved God but I was not IN LOVE with Him.
Just as in our fleshly relationships loving is good but being in love fills us with the spirit of love. It is a whole new level isn’t it? When two people are in love there is a passion and all consuming desire to be with that person. It is no different with our love relationship with the Father. As we spend time with Him and love Him the sparks fly.
This scripture begins with “but” because Paul is reminding us that the knowledge and understanding we try to make sense of God will always let us down. 8:2 states “Anyone who claims to know all the answers doesn’t really know very much.” When all our answers are stripped away and our beliefs shaken it is love that endures. Love endures but being in love with God brings everything to life.
